Pink Spaghetti
The Challenge
Pink Spaghetti operates as a growing franchise model, with over 60 franchisees across the UK delivering virtual assistant services under one brand. However, social media presence varied across locations, creating inconsistencies in tone, visual identity, and messaging.
The priority was to establish a cohesive and recognisable social media standard across the franchise, ensuring each franchisee reflected the professionalism of the wider brand while still allowing space for individual personality.
The challenge was balancing brand consistency with local authenticity, strengthening overall brand perception while supporting individual franchise visibility.
Our approach
We developed a clear social media strategy for Pink Spaghetti, designed to bring consistency across the entire franchise network while allowing each location to retain its individuality.
Through defined content pillars, tone of voice guidance, and a structured posting framework, we established a cohesive brand standard that could be implemented seamlessly by all franchisees. To support this further, we created a set of clear branding guidelines and social media assets, ensuring every franchise had access to consistent, professional, and on-brand materials.
Alongside this, we delivered strategic content creation, producing on-brand visuals and messaging that reinforced credibility and professionalism, while still leaving space for individual franchise personalities to come through.
The result
By combining clear strategic direction with consistent, high-quality content and accessible brand tools, we strengthened overall brand recognition and gave franchisees the confidence and clarity to show up effectively across their own platforms.
To support this at scale, we created an extensive content library of over 100 B-roll videos, edited Reels, and imagery, all designed to be easily customised by individual franchisees while maintaining a consistent brand identity.
Alongside this, we developed a comprehensive “content bible” including content ideas, proven hooks, and a bank of customisable social media assets, supported by clear posting guidelines. This enabled Head Office to seamlessly roll out a structured, on-brand approach across the entire UK network, ensuring consistency without compromising flexibility at a local level.
